Output ebdc2a7915cd76049b782608c6f70289d8311b0a0818cfb703a51017b22c4e00:0

value
22944564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21645df4d88afe950127b920866bfdaf22671b5 OP_EQUAL
address
3Pm48WyXDTAjfpTYsYt2ZRWGgPd6gYMsBD
transaction
ebdc2a7915cd76049b782608c6f70289d8311b0a0818cfb703a51017b22c4e00
spent
true